For the moment there is no hiring in the company, but it might change quickly, so keep updatet.
Thomas Cook Scandinavia has T&C's which is considered to be the best possible in the Scandinavia'n market, including SAS. There is a perfect mix of short haul and long hauls operations, and the company has been making money for at least the last 10-12 yrs. I don't know any pilot there who look outside the company, for other challenges - and it's a very friendly and easy going atmosphere there.
And - if the company select YOU - they pay all costs from day one, including TR on Airbus. But Airbus experience is of course a benefit. They have bases all over Scandinavia.
So - Ryanair's, Norwegian's and JetTime "philosophy" has not yet reached the company. No contract pilots.

It's correct - it's not a requirement to have Airbus rating and previous experience, but it's of course a benefit. The Company selects the best candidates, with or without TR, and the sim. check is an important part of the selection. Sometimes a "light guy" passes the check, while a "heavy guy" fails...And opposite most companies this days, everything is paid by Thomas Cook Scandinavia from day one at ground school, with training salary included.
There are probably many Airbus guys in the pool now this days...but again - it's been a Company philosophy to select rather young guys with the profile they look for. It's not a secret that they normally select Norwegian's to OSL, Danish to CPH and BLL etc...
Normally selected candidates may expect "upgrade " in Company from A320 / 321 to long hauls A330 in just 2-3 years after employment.
